Pre-Finished Steel Carriage House Collection. This 5300 Series was selected for its popularity and pleasing traditional architectural features which complement the look of numerous home styles. These doors replicate the classic look of wood with a virtually maintenance-free steel exterior and Poly accent battens. The light-weight yet durable steel exterior delivers years of deserved trouble-free service and protection. This door just helps to prove that sometimes the best things in life are simple.

5300/5600 Series Finished Steel Carriage House Collection
Specifications:
- Accent battens are laminated to the steel sections with high performance adhesives. The base sections and accent battens are then pre-finished in white, almond or sandstone before passing through an accelerated curing oven
- Squared or Arched tops available
- Optional windows are available in clear glass, glue chip pattern or seeded glass, available in the top two sections of door
- 7/16” thick Poly pre-finished accent battens bonded to sections utilizing high performance adhesives and vacuum pressure
- Series 5300 are 2” thick CFC free polystyrene insulated base sections
- Series 5600 are 2” thick CFC free polyurethane insulated thermally-broken base sections
- 2-7/16” total section thickness
- Wood-grained steel interior, pre-finished in white
- Faux windows are an option with the background color always being black and can be combined with all window section options
- One set of stamped decorative hardware is standard for all doors. Optional Barcelona or Wrought Iron designs replicate an old-world look
- Concealed steel plates run continuously from top to bottom of each section for fastening hardware
- Bottom weather seal utilizes an aluminum retainer and extruded virgin vinyl
- Series 5300 DASMA TDS-163 calculated R-value* - 10.29
- Series 5600 DASMA TDS-163 calculated R-value* - 17.54
Door Insulation
Section joints utilize a tongue-and-groove design for protection from the elements. Exterior is steel with accent battens and interior skin is always white. CFC free polystyrene insulation is sandwiched between the exterior and interior steel skins.

Model 5400 is a dynamic, yet timeless look that is backed by a rigid steel base section. Top it all off with a field staining and the decorative hardware and window options of your choice, and you have a door that says…welcome home.

5400/5700* Series Cedar Faced Carriage House Collection
- The wide tongue-and-groove cedar boards and smooth cedar accent battens are laminated to the steel base sections with high performance adhesives. The door face is manufactured unfinished for field painting or staining.
- Square top standard; optional arched top
- Optional windows are available in clear glass, glue chip pattern or seeded glass, available in the top two sections of door
- Faux windows are an option with the background color always being black and can be combined with all window section options
- Series 5400 are 2” thick CFC free polystyrene insulated base sections
- Series 5700 are 2” thick CFC free polyurethane insulated thermally-broken base sections
- 2-3/4” total section thickness
- Wood-grained steel interior, pre-finished in white
- White painted 20-gauge end stiles are standard
- One set of spade decorative hardware is standard for all doors. Optional Barcelona or Wrought Iron designs replicate an old-world look
- Concealed steel plates run continuously from top to bottom of each section for fastening hardware
- Bottom weather seal utilizes an aluminum retainer and extruded virgin vinyl
- Series 5400 DASMA TDS-163 Calculated R-Value* - 10.78
- Series 5700 DASMA TDS-163 Calculated R-Value* - 18.03
Door Insulation
*5400 Series Utilizes a steel base sandwich section with a CFC free polystyrene core. 5700 Series. Utilizes a CFC free polyurethane injected steel thermally-broken base section.
The Model 5216 combine the beauty of a traditional, wood carriage house door with the strength and durability of steel.

5216 All-Steel Thermally-Broken Carriage House Door
- 2" thick door sections are formed from 26-gauge exterior and 27-gauge interior galvanized draw quality steel
- CFC free high-density injected polyurethane core and is thermally-broken for added weather protection
- Extra-heavy paint system includes .25 mil. primer with rust inhibitor and a .75 coating of baked-on polyester paint, available in white, almond, brown or sandstone
- Exterior decorative hardware includes 4 hinges, 2 handles and pop rivets for mounting to face
- Glazing options include standard glass and glue chip glass with four optional insert designs
- Concealed steel plates run continuously from top to bottom of each section for fastening hardware
- DASMA TDS-163 calculated R-value* - 16.55
Door Insulation
These Models utilize 26-gauge exterior and 27-gauge interior steel skins injected with CFC free urethane insulation. The thermally-broken tongue and groove section joint includes a continuous weather seal offering exceptional protection from the elements.
Replicating the natural beauty of wood - the Model 5283 present the visual distinction of wood carriage house doors while offering years of maintenance free service.

5283 All-Steel Sandwich Carriage House Door
- Door sections are formed from 27-gauge exterior and 27-gauge interior galvanized draw quality steel
- Section joints are roll-formed into a tongue-and-groove design which produces a superior weather seal
- 1-13/16” CFC free polystyrene insulation, glued on both sides
- Extra-heavy paint system consists of .25 mil. primer with rust inhibitor and a .75 mil. coating of baked-on polyester paint in your choice of white, almond or sandstone
- Long-lasting rollers assure consistent, efficient operation
- Bottom weather seal utilizes an aluminum retainer and extruded virgin vinyl
- Concealed steel plates run continuously from top to bottom of each section for fastening hardware
- Extension or torsion springs are individually computer-calibrated to lift your door
- Hinges are stamped from galvanized steel in a “wide body” pattern for greater stability and longer life
- Exterior decorative hardware includes 4 hinges, 2 handles and pop rivets for mounting to face
- Double sided steel doors are 2” thick
- DASMA TDS-163 calculated R-value* - 7.98
Door Insulation
CFC free polystyrene insulation is secured in place with a urethane adhesive to increase structural integrity. The front and back skins are locked together in a tongue and groove design for years of worry free protection.
5250 25-Gauge All-Steel Carriage House Door (This Model is available in Insulated and Non Insulated)
- 2” thick door sections offer the durability of tough 25-gauge draw quality steel in a pan-type product
- Extra-heavy paint system includes .25 mil. primer with rust inhibitor and a .75 coating of baked-on polyester paint. Available in white, almond, desert tan or sandstone
- Long-lasting durable rollers assure consistent, efficient operation
- Extension or torsion springs are individually computer-calibrated to lift your door
- One set of Spade decorative hardware is standard for all doors. Optional Barcelona or Wrought Iron designs replicate an old-world look
- Glazing options include standard glass, glue chip glass and tinted glass with five optional insert designs
- Inside stiles are made of galvanized steel and stile holes are “dimpled” for increased holding power
- Models 5251 and 5951 includes 1-3/8” polystyrene insulation, with a vinyl back cover
- DASMA TDS-163 calculated R-value* - 6.68
Door Insulation
These models utilize 25-gauge exterior steel skin with 1-3/8" thick CFC free polystyrene foam insulation with a vinyl back cover. Steel end and intermediate stiles are held firmly in place by a tab-loc system, creating increased strength and rigidity.
